THE PROCESS


To start off my first ever SM OU team I knew I wanted to use Mega Scizor. I had never really touched it in ORAS and I thought now would be the perfect time to use it. Scizor has always had me interested but I just never really like how it was played in ORAS OU due to Talonflame. I decided that instead of using Bulky Pivot Scizor that Dancing Scizor would be the most fun option.


Next I added Landorus-Therian. The reason for this was because I knew that Mega Venusaur was running rampant on ladder and Scizor needed a buddy to take it out. Landorus-Therian was not only the best option for this but it also took out the likes of Heatran and other Steel types that cause Scizor problems like Mega Metagross.

In order for Scizor and Landorus-Therian to do their dancing and destroying, certain threats had to be stopped. I chose Dugtrio for this role because traps and efficiently KO's opposing threats. Dugtrio is also extremely fast and has access to Memento which not only allows it to gain momentum but also gives Scizor or Landorus-Therian a chance to set up.

I knew I now needed a Pokemon that pressured physically Offensive Pokemon as well as provided my team with a solid pivot. Tangrowth was the best Pokemon to do so with Regenerator at its disposal and large base Defense stat of 125. Tangrowth was sort of a no brainer on this one.


In order for Dugtrio to work properly a Hazard Remover was needed. My first thought was Tornadus-Therian as it provides this team more speed and can pivot into Special Attacks. I then realized that this team could be easily crippled by status. Tapu Fini was the best option in this case and it also doubles as a stall breaker with the use of Taunt.

Finally I noticed a large Tapu Koko weakness that needed to be covered. I decided to go with Alola Marowak because not only is it amazing but it can also force quite a bit of switches. Alola Marowak switches into Tapu Koko without even thinking about.

Some issues I see here is that your fastest Pokemon is Dugtrio and SubCoil Zygarde and HP Ground Volcarona are both huge threats to this team, since Tapu Fini doesn't appreciate switching in constantly into Zygarde and you currently can't revenge kill +1 Volcarona. I came up with some small changes that will considerably improve this team's weakness against the aforementioned threats and also help against more offensive teams.

To solve the problem with faster teams, I believe Landorus-T would really benefit from Rock Polish over Stealth Rock. Marowak is already a fairly solid rocker and it also pressures most of the common defoggers in the meta quite nicely. With a Rock Polish boost, you outspeed every possible scarfer in the tier with the exception of Pheromosa and Tapu Koko. That makes Landorus-T a huge threat to offensive oriented teams while still being a hard-to-stop sweeper for balanced builds.

To deal with Zygarde, I recommend using HP Ice over HP Fire on Tangrowth. HP Ice allows you to break Zygarde's sub and hits offensive variants of Landorus-T much stronger than Giga Drain. Losing HP Fire shouldn't be that big of a deal since between Knock Off and Alolan Marowak you got both Ferrothorn and Scizor covered nicely.

My other recommendation is Stone Edge over Screech on Dugtrio. That way, Dugtrio can trap and kill Volcarona effectively, with no need of prior damage. Nature's Madness over Moonblast on Tapu Fini makes up for the Screech loss, as it allows Tapu Fini to be an effective stallbreaker and also beat stuff like Chansey (main Screech target, I believe). Also, it makes Tapu Fini much more annoying for offensive teams to deal with, since it can hit their Fairy resists for a 50% damage.

And the last change would be U-turn over Bug Bite on Scizor. While having 20BP less than Bug Bite, U-turn allows you to gain momentum from a Heatran or another Fire-type switch-in (Marowak, Volcarona) so Dugtrio can immediately trap them.
